  • Publication number: 20150207594
    Abstract: Disclosed are a method for implementing HARQ feedback, and a method and device for allocating an uplink subframe. The method is: determining a TDD uplink/downlink reference configuration used for FDD PDSCH HARQ feedback, and allocating, according to the number of uplink subframes indicated by the TDD uplink/downlink reference configuration in a radio frame, an FDD downlink subframe corresponding to ACK/NACK information borne by an uplink subframe indicated by the TDD uplink/downlink reference configuration to the uplink subframe, so that numbers of FDD downlink subframes corresponding to ACK/NACK information borne by the uplink subframes indicated by the TDD uplink/downlink reference configuration are approximately equal. In this way, ACK/NACK information corresponding to downlink data can be timely and accurately fed back, so as to perform accurate data retransmission, thereby effectively ensuring the system performance.

  • Publication number: 20150063245
    Abstract: Disclosed are a method and user equipment of uplink power control. The method comprises the steps of: UE determines the target transmission power of uplink signal which transmitted on each synchronization uplink component carrier of current uplink sub-frame; Judging whether PRACH transmission exists on uplink secondary component carrier of current uplink sub-frame; If judged that there is, determining the PRACH target transmission power, and further judging that whether the sum of the uplink signal power and the PRACH target transmission power exceeds the maximum transmission power of UE; If judged exceeded, holding the PRACH target transmission power constant, and reducing the target transmission power of all or part of SC-FDMA symbol of uplink signal which is contained in current uplink sub-frame and needed to reduce power. The technical scheme of present invention is using for uplink power control when PRACH signal is overlap with other uplink signal.

  • Patent number: 8724504
    Abstract: This application discloses a power control method and device of a Physical Uplink Control Channel (PUCCH) in a long term evolution (LTE) advanced system, relates to the technical field of wireless communications and is intended to reasonably determine the signal transmit power of a user equipment (UE) on the PUCCH to thereby improve the power utilization ratio of the user equipment. In this application, upon determining to bundle generated positive acknowledge (ACK)/negative acknowledge (NACK) information, the UE bundles the ACK/NACK information in a predefined bundling scheme, determines the power offset value corresponding to the number of bits carried on the PUCCH according to the bundling scheme and further determines the transmit power of the PUCCH. With the invention, the transmit power of the UE can be determined more reasonably.

  • Publication number: 20130286948
    Abstract: Disclosed are an uplink power control method, power control parameter configuration method and apparatus thereof. The uplink power control method comprises: a user equipment receives data in M downlink sub-frames of N downlink carriers and generates uplink control information, wherein the uplink control information of the M downlink sub-frames is transmitted in one uplink sub-frame; the user equipment determines ?F_PUCCH(F) and h(n) for calculating the transmit power of a physical uplink control channel (PUCCH) according to whether the number of bits of the uplink control information is larger than a predefined threshold; ?F_PUCCH(F) represents the power offset of different PUCCH formats relative to the PUCCH format 1a, h(n) represents the power offset corresponding to the number of transmission bits of the PUCCH; the user equipment calculates the PUCCH transmit power according to ?F_PUCCH(F) and h(n), and sending the uplink control information on the PUCCH using the calculated transmit power.
